How to Audit an EVA Case Manufacturer

How to Audit an EVA Case Manufacturer: A Complete Guide for Buyers

When sourcing EVA cases for tools, electronics, first aid kits, outdoor gear and other applications, partnering with a reliable manufacturer is the foundation of stable supply chains, consistent product quality and smooth long-term cooperation. A thorough audit helps buyers filter out unqualified suppliers, avoid production delays, defective goods and compliance risks, and match manufacturers that fully align with order demands. Whether you are looking for mass production partners, custom OEM/ODM suppliers or small-batch order vendors, a standardized audit process will make your supplier selection more scientific and efficient. This guide walks you through every key step and core evaluation dimension to audit an EVA case manufacturer, combining on-site inspection, document verification, capability assessment and after-service evaluation.

Why Conduct a Formal Audit on EVA Case Manufacturers

Many buyers only focus on unit price and sample quality in the early stage of cooperation, ignoring in-depth audits of manufacturers. This often leads to a series of problems in mass production: uneven product workmanship, delayed delivery, failure to meet international safety and environmental standards, or inability to support personalized logo and structural customization.
A comprehensive manufacturer audit serves multiple practical purposes. First, it verifies the real production strength of the factory, preventing middlemen and trading companies from pretending to be direct manufacturers. Second, it assesses the factory’s quality control system to ensure all finished EVA cases maintain stable shockproof, waterproof and pressure-resistant performance in line with your specifications. Third, it checks compliance qualifications to make sure products can smoothly enter target markets without being detained due to unqualified certifications. Finally, it evaluates the factory’s customized service, delivery capacity and emergency response capability to cope with fluctuating order volumes and temporary adjustment demands. For long-term wholesale, brand customization and cross-border trade projects, a rigorous audit is an essential risk prevention measure.

Pre-Audit Preparation: Clarify Demands and Sort Inspection Materials

Before starting the formal audit, clear preparation work can greatly improve inspection efficiency and avoid missing key evaluation items. This stage is divided into demand sorting and material preparation, applicable to both remote preliminary audits and on-site factory visits.

1. Define Your Core Order Requirements

First, sort out detailed product and order demands, which will be the benchmark for evaluating manufacturers. Confirm the main types of EVA cases you need, such as portable tool cases, electronic device storage cases, first aid kits, drone storage bags or outdoor camping equipment bags. Clarify product requirements including material hardness, interior foam structure, zipper accessories, surface craftsmanship like embossed logos and carbon fiber texture, as well as waterproof and drop resistance standards.
Meanwhile, confirm order parameters: minimum order quantity, monthly order volume, required production cycle, customized demands such as color matching, printed logos and personalized inner trays, and target market access standards. Different markets have distinct requirements for environmental protection and safety certifications, and clear demands can help you quickly judge whether the manufacturer has matching production experience.

2. Collect Basic Information of the Manufacturer

Before on-site inspection, collect basic information of the supplier through emails, official websites and communication records. Record the factory’s establishment time, main product lines, long-term cooperative brands and customer groups, and historical order cases similar to your products.
Make a detailed audit checklist according to your demands, dividing inspection items into qualification documents, production capacity, quality control, raw material management, customized capability, delivery management and after-sales service. Mark the must-check items and scoring standards to ensure every link is covered during the audit.

Core Audit Dimensions: Full Inspection from Qualification to Actual Production

This is the most critical part of the entire audit work. We divide the audit into seven core modules, from basic legal compliance to on-site production details, to comprehensively assess the comprehensive strength of EVA case manufacturers.

1. Compliance and Qualification Audit: The Basic Threshold for Cooperation

Complete and valid qualifications are the primary condition for judging whether a manufacturer can cooperate, especially for products sold to global markets. Focus on verifying the authenticity, validity and applicability of all certificates.
Check the factory’s basic business documents first, including business registration certificates and production scope, to confirm that the factory legally engages in EVA case production and processing. Then verify product-related testing and certification documents. As EVA cases involve materials and environmental protection, priority should be given to checking whether products have passed mainstream international certifications such as CE, RoHS and REACH, which are basic requirements for products to enter most overseas markets.
If your products are special categories such as first aid kits or children’s accessory storage bags, you also need to check corresponding industry-specific certifications. In addition, inquire about the factory’s environmental protection and safety production qualifications, including environmental assessment reports and workshop safety management records. Factories with irregular environmental protection and safety management may face shutdown rectification risks, which will directly affect order delivery. All certificates should check the validity period to avoid expired and fake documents.

2. Production Equipment and Workshop Environment Audit: Judge Production Standardization

The production equipment and on-site management of the workshop directly determine product precision, workmanship and production efficiency. On-site inspection should not only look at the number of equipment, but also focus on equipment operation status and standardized management.
Observe the overall layout of the production workshop first. A qualified EVA case manufacturer needs to have independent molding, cutting, sewing, laminating and finished product assembly areas. The workshop should be kept clean and tidy, with raw materials, semi-finished products and finished products placed in different areas with clear marks. A messy workshop with scattered materials and waste often means lax management, which will inevitably lead to mixed materials and defective products.
Then check professional production equipment. The core equipment of EVA case production includes EVA molding machines, foam cutting machines, high-precision cutting machines and sewing equipment. Check the equipment maintenance records and daily operation status. Avoid factories that place brand-new equipment in the exhibition area but put old and aging equipment in the formal production workshop. Stable and well-maintained equipment can ensure the consistency of product size, molding effect and stitching firmness. For manufacturers undertaking high-precision customized cases, also check whether they have supporting die-cutting and embossing equipment to meet logo and special structural production demands.

3. Raw Material and Warehouse Management Audit: Source Control of Product Quality

The quality of EVA raw materials, foam lining, zippers, fabrics and accessories determines the durability, shockproof and waterproof performance of the final product. Strict raw material and warehouse management is the source of quality control.
Go deep into the raw material warehouse to check classification and storage. Raw materials such as EVA sheets of different thicknesses and hardness, sponge foam and surface PU materials should be classified and stored with clear labels, marking material models, hardness grades, production batches and procurement dates. Check the storage environment: EVA materials need to be stored in a dry and ventilated space to prevent moisture, mildew and deformation. At the same time, verify the supplier channels of raw materials and ask for raw material inspection reports to confirm that all raw materials meet environmental protection standards and do not contain harmful substances.
The finished product warehouse also needs key inspection. Finished EVA cases should be stacked neatly with dustproof and moisture-proof measures. Randomly select finished products of different batches to check appearance, size and workmanship, and compare whether the products of different batches are consistent. Standardized warehouse management can effectively avoid material confusion, finished product damage and batch quality differences.

4. Quality Control System Audit: Core Link to Ensure Stable Quality

A sound quality control system is the core competitiveness of excellent EVA case manufacturers. Audit the whole-process quality inspection mechanism from raw material incoming to finished product delivery.
A complete quality control process includes three key links: incoming material inspection, in-process inspection and finished product inspection. First, confirm that the factory has a special incoming material inspection team. Every batch of purchased EVA materials, accessories and fabrics must be sampled and tested before warehousing, and unqualified raw materials are rejected directly. Second, inspect in-process quality control. In every production link such as molding, cutting and assembly, inspectors need to conduct random inspections at fixed points to rectify problems such as irregular molding, loose stitching and uneven glue in a timely manner.
For finished products, check the factory’s finished product testing standards. Qualified manufacturers will conduct performance tests such as drop resistance, compression resistance, waterproof and wear resistance according to product usage scenarios. At the same time, ask about the factory’s quality problem tracing and after-treatment mechanism. When defective products appear, whether the factory can quickly locate the problem link, formulate improvement plans and avoid repeated problems. You can require the factory to provide recent quality inspection records and defective product handling reports to verify the implementation of the system.

5. Customization Capability Audit: Adapt to Diversified Order Demands

Most buyers of EVA cases have personalized customization demands, such as different sizes, internal foam groove structures, surface embossed or printed logos, customized colors and special fabric textures. The manufacturer’s customization capability is a key assessment item for long-term cooperation.
First, evaluate the solution and design capability. Excellent manufacturers can provide one-stop services from demand communication, scheme design and drawing confirmation to sample production. Communicate your customized ideas on site to see whether the business and technical team can quickly understand demands and put forward reasonable optimization suggestions. Second, inspect the sample making efficiency and precision. Ask about the conventional sample cycle, and require on-site sample production or provide recent customized samples to check whether the sample size, structure and logo effect are consistent with the design drawings.
In addition, confirm the support for small-batch customized orders. Many buyers have small-batch trial orders before mass production. Learn about the factory’s minimum order quantity for customized products and whether it can flexibly respond to orders of different quantities. For products requiring multi-color matching and complex logo craftsmanship, focus on checking the factory’s corresponding mature production experience.

6. Production Capacity and Delivery Cycle Audit: Guarantee On-Time Shipment

Delivery delay is one of the most common problems in supply chain cooperation. Fully audit the factory’s daily/monthly production capacity, production scheduling and delivery management system to ensure stable delivery.
Understand the factory’s production scale, number of production lines and daily output of conventional EVA cases. Combined with your order volume, judge whether the factory’s surplus capacity can undertake your orders while ensuring the delivery cycle. Check the recent production schedule and delivery records to count the on-time delivery rate. For orders with fixed delivery dates, focus on learning about the factory’s order scheduling rules to confirm that priority production can be arranged for urgent orders.
Learn about the conventional production cycle of different orders: the production cycle of conventional standard products and customized products after sample confirmation. At the same time, assess the factory’s emergency response capability. In case of raw material shortage, equipment failure or sudden increase in order volume, whether there are standby production plans and logistics schemes to minimize the impact on delivery.

7. Team and After-Sales Service Audit: Lay the Foundation for Long-Term Cooperation

A stable production team and perfect after-sales service can solve many hidden problems in the later stage of cooperation. Observe the overall status of front-line production employees, management team and customer service team.
On the production line, observe the operational proficiency and working status of employees. Factories with high employee stability and regular professional training have more stable product workmanship. Communicate with management personnel to understand the factory’s management system and team division of labor. A clear division of labor can ensure efficient docking of every link from order docking, production tracking to delivery.
In terms of after-sales service, clarify the factory’s after-sales policy for defective products, wrong goods and order adjustments. Confirm the responsible division for logistics damage and product quality problems after delivery, as well as the processing cycle of returns, exchanges and rework. Manufacturers with responsive after-sales teams can effectively resolve disputes and maintain the stability of cooperative relations.

Remote Audit Solutions for Unable to Visit the Factory On-Site

Due to geographical distance and time constraints, some buyers cannot conduct on-site audits. At this time, a complete remote audit can also complete the assessment work through multi-dimensional information verification.
First, require the manufacturer to scan and send all qualification certificates, test reports and business documents, and verify the authenticity of certificates through official inquiry channels. Second, ask the supplier to shoot real-time videos of the workshop, production equipment, raw material warehouse and finished product warehouse, requiring the video to show the overall environment and detailed operation links of the production line, avoiding edited old videos. Third, require to provide recent production orders, delivery notes, quality inspection records and customer cases of similar products.
In addition, conduct sample evaluation for many times. Require the manufacturer to send samples of conventional products and customized samples according to your demands, and check the workmanship, material and performance of the samples in detail. Conduct multiple voice and video conferences with the factory’s technical, production and sales teams to fully communicate about production details, customization requirements and delivery arrangements, and judge the professionalism and matching degree of the team through communication.

Common Red Flags During the Audit: Filter Out High-Risk Manufacturers

In the process of audit, there are some typical warning signs. Once found, you need to be cautious about cooperation to avoid risks.
First, the qualifications are incomplete or the certificates are expired and fake. If the factory cannot provide complete environmental protection and safety certification, or the certificate information is inconsistent with the factory name, it means there are great hidden dangers in compliance. Second, the workshop management is chaotic, the equipment is aging seriously, and there is no complete quality inspection process. Such factories are difficult to guarantee product quality and delivery. Third, the sample quality is excellent, but it is refused to show the real production line and batch products. It is likely to be a trading company without independent production capacity, and the mass-produced products will be greatly different from the samples.
Fourth, the delivery record is poor with frequent delays, and no reasonable improvement measures are put forward. It indicates that the factory’s production scheduling and capacity management are flawed. Fifth, the customization capability is insufficient, the sample cycle is too long, and the effect is far from the demand, and there is no professional design and technical team. Finally, the price is far lower than the industry average. Excessively low prices often mean cutting corners on raw materials and workmanship, and the product quality cannot be guaranteed.

Final Evaluation and Cooperation Suggestions After the Audit

After completing all audit items, sort out all inspection information, score and grade the manufacturer according to the checklist, and divide the suppliers into priority cooperation, alternative cooperation and eliminated categories.
For manufacturers with complete qualifications, standardized production, stable quality control, strong customization capability and on-time delivery, they can be listed as core long-term cooperative suppliers. It is recommended to start with small-batch trial orders first, further verify the consistency of mass-produced products and delivery stability, and then gradually increase the order volume.
For manufacturers with individual minor deficiencies but basically meeting the order demands, they can be used as alternative suppliers. Put forward rectification suggestions for the existing problems and confirm the rectification time and effect before formal cooperation. For manufacturers with serious compliance problems, insufficient production capacity and chaotic management, eliminate them directly to avoid cooperation risks.
After determining the cooperative manufacturer, all audit standards, product requirements, delivery cycle, after-sales policy and other contents should be written into the formal cooperation contract to form a binding constraint on both parties, and lay a solid foundation for long-term stable supply chain cooperation
